Pou, Peru, and Pascrell: Congressman’s Career Capped with Capitol Ceremony

WASHINGTON, DC - Congresswoman Nellie Pou (D-NJ-09) and Peru's Ambassador to the United States, Alfredo Ferrero, hosted a ceremony in the U.S. Capitol to celebrate the late Congressman Bill Pascrell, Jr. and his work to build closer ties between America and Peru.

At the ceremony, the government of Peru awarded the Order "El Sol del Perú" posthumously to Congressman Pascrell and presented it to Pascrell's three sons, Bill III, David, and Glenn, all of whom were present. Other recipients of the medal include Queen Elizabeth II of the United Kingdom, Emperor Akihito of Japan, former Beatle Paul McCartney and former U.S. Senator John McCain.

Pascrell's colleagues were also in attendance, including Congressmen Frank Pallone, Jr. (D-NJ-06), Richard Neal (D-MA-01), John Larson (D-CT-01), Josh Gottheimer (D-NJ-05), and Ted Lieu (D-CA-36).

"It is wonderful to see all of you as we celebrate the life of a great New Jerseyan, a great American, and my predecessor, Bill Pascrell," said Congresswoman Pou. "So in many ways, this honor we celebrate today reflects the qualities that defined Bill's career. He believed respect and relationships mattered, and public service was about people."

Pascrell was pivotal in the enactment of a free trade agreement between the United States and Peru while a member of the House Ways and Means Committee.

New Jersey's Ninth District includes one of the nation's largest Peruvian American communities, centered in Paterson's Little Lima. Peruvians have helped shape New Jersey and the region for generations.
